# Data Stores — Lintbarrow CSV Import Wizard

The wizard stages uploaded CSVs in the `stagefiles` schema on the Opalrun cluster. Rows older than 48 hours are purged by the sweeper job. If imports stall, check the sweeper first, then the staging DB itself. For direct access during an incident, connect using the string below.

replica DSN, bagaf-bagep: mssql://praion_svc:7RJjXrE@db-3c46.halixcorp.internal:5432/zorix

Heads up: the DigestForge scheduler skipped its 06:00 batch email run again. When this fires, it usually means the cron leader in the Quillhaven cluster lost its lock and nobody picked it up. Subscribers won't notice for a few hours, but if two cycles are missed we start getting support pings. Check the leader election logs first. The full triage steps live on the internal wiki page here.

operations page: https://confluence.zemvarlabs.internal/projects/display/browse/display/8963

**Q: Is sorting stable in Ledgerquill's report builder?**

Yes, as of release 4.2. Rows with equal keys keep their source order. Earlier builds did not guarantee this — flag any reports generated pre-4.2. To regenerate legacy reports you must unlock the archive account, which requires the recovery passphrase, which is:

recovery phrase for yagap-yadug: praath-oliwyn

Fire-drill roll call is part of reception's duties at Brindlehart House. When the alarm sounds, take the printed sign-in sheet and the visitor tablet to Assembly Point C in the Malloway courtyard. Call names from the sheet first, then visitors, and report any gaps to the warden in the orange vest. Do not re-enter until the warden clears the building. Drills run quarterly; real alarms follow the same routine. To retrieve the roll-call sheet from the secure drawer, enter the code below.

turnstile pass: bdg-YEOZLM-79341408

## Connection Pool Limits

Orrinbase services share one pooler per node. Pools are per-database, not per-tenant. Exceeding the cap queues the request; queue timeout returns a retryable error. Don't open ad-hoc connections in jobs — use the pool handle. Raising caps requires sign-off from the Velden platform team. Current defaults are listed below.

tuning table, kawep-tawif:
CAPS = {
    "olidor": 80,
    "belion": 7,
    "quenys": 225,
    "druox": 839,
    "fraath": 482,
}